Skip to content
AI Ai Tool Ranks Submit Tool

Unify

Route your prompts to the best LLM endpoint.

158
Visit Website

What is Unify?

Unify is an AI tool that serves as a single access point to various Language Models (LLMs). It automatically routes prompts to the optimal LLM endpoint, optimizing for speed, latency, and cost efficiency. Users can establish their own parameters and constraints regarding cost, latency, and output speed, and define their own custom quality metrics to personalize routing based on their needs. The tool refreshes data every ten minutes, systematically sending queries to the fastest provider based on the latest benchmark data for the user's region. Through a process of constant optimization, Unify ensures peak performance and varied quality responses by channeling multiple LLMs. The tool can be easily integrated with existing systems using a standard API key, meaning developers can call all LLMs across all providers with a single API. This enables them to tackle optimization problems that may otherwise be daunting, providing visibility and control over cost, accuracy, and speed.

Pros

  • Single access point
  • Optimizes for speed
  • Optimizes for latency
  • Optimizes for cost efficiency
  • User-defined parameters
  • User-defined quality metrics
  • Data refreshes every 10 minutes
  • Queries to fastest provider
  • Region-based routing
  • Easily integrated with systems
  • Single API for all LLMs
  • Cost visibility
  • Accuracy control
  • Control over speed
  • Endpoints efficiency
  • Automated routing
  • Real-time analytics
  • Multivendor integration
  • Custom routing setup
  • Peak performance assurance
  • Varied quality responses
  • Routing across all LLMs
  • Transparent LLM benchmarks
  • Standard API key usage
  • Integrates multiple language models

Cons

  • 10 minutes data refreshment
  • Dependency on LLM endpoint speed
  • No specific programming language mentioned
  • Requires setting up parameters
  • External benchmarks
  • Region-specific routing
  • No built-in Language Models

Unify FAQ

What is Unify?

Unify is an Artificial Intelligence tool designed to function as a single entry point to different Language Models (LLMs). It provides automatic routing of prompts to the best-performing LLM endpoint, balancing for factors such as speed, latency, and cost efficiency for optimal results.

How does Unify optimize for speed, latency, and cost efficiency?

Unify develops optimal speed, latency, and cost efficiency by employing an automated system that directs queries to the quickest provider. This is determined by the most up-to-date benchmark data for the user's area. By routing prompts to the most efficient LLM endpoint, Unify can ensure the best balance between these key factors.

How can I set my own parameters with Unify?

Users can set their own parameters with Unify by specifying their individual demands and constraints in terms of cost, latency, and output speed details. Moreover, users can also design their custom quality metrics that help personalize routing based on their unique needs.

What are the advantages of using Unify’s automatic routing?

The advantages of using Unify's automatic routing are manifold. It continuously optimizes the routing process based on user-defined parameters, assuring peak performance and diverse quality responses. It systematically sends queries to the quickest provider, and this selection is based on up-to-the-minute benchmark data, ensuring results are always optimized relative to existing conditions.

How frequently does Unify refresh data and select the fastest provider?

Unify refreshes data and chooses the fastest provider every ten minutes. This frequency ensures a near-real-time optimization that affords peak performance and the smoothest user experience by adjusting to the most recent benchmark data for a user's region.

How does Unify integrate with existing systems?

Unify integrates with existing systems by using a standard API key. This established approach means developers can seamlessly stitch Unify into their existing infrastructure. As a result, Unify can work in concert with existing LLM services across different providers and platforms.

Can you explain how Unify’s API integration works?

Unify's API integration is based on using a single API key, which can be integrated with any existing systems. Through this key, developers can route their prompts to the best Language Model endpoints. All LLMs across all providers can be summoned with a single command, making the integration process streamlined and efficient.

What does it mean by Unify routes prompts to the optimal LLM endpoint?

Unify's process of routing prompts to the optimal LLM endpoint means that for any given input, Unify determines the most proficient model to handle that request. This decision is based on various factors like cost, latency, output speed, and user-defined custom metrics. Therefore, the user gets the best possible response from the most suited model.